我一直在寻找几个小时,我在任何地方都找不到任何文档,说明如何使用 Zend_Config_Ini 作为 Zend_Form 的初始化设置元素的默认值。
我已经看到了有关如何在普通 PHP 代码中执行此操作的文档...
$validators = array(
'month' => array(
'digits',
'default' => '1'
)
);
// no value for 'month' field
$data = array();
$input = new Zend_Filter_Input(null, $validators, $data);
echo $input->month; // echoes 1
但是没有关于如何在 .ini 文件中设置它的文档。我已经尝试了一切(显然不是,但似乎如此)!
有人知道“语法”吗?
query.elements.rows.type = "text"
query.elements.rows.options.required = true
query.elements.rows.options.validators.rows.validator = "digits"
query.elements.rows.default = 0 # DOESN'T WORK!
如果提供的“行”值不是“数字”,那么我希望它设置为“0”。
提前致谢!!